"Watch Children," the second full-length album from Dr. Malice & The Absinthetic Orchestra, is as weird and as wonderful as you would expect the follow-up to their debut album to be.

From the opening chords of the dramatic Industrial-inspired "In This Space," to the off-kilter funk of "Jellyfish Holiday", and throughout the silly sci-fi of "Rubber Ducks," Dr. Malice & The Absinthetic Orchestra delivers the Fun and creative experience you've come to know and love!
